Vx76 Console Setup

When using a Super Node with a PRG Vx76 console, the Node can be set up using the console’s DMX Setup window.

Step

1. At Setup menu, select DMX Setup. (DMX Setup window will open.

)

Step

2. Select desired DMX Universe.

Step

3. Enable Patch Edit by pressing Patch Edit button at bottom of window.

Step

4. Select "Super Node" from DMX Host menu.

Step

5. Enter Node thumbwheel address in "Thumb" field.

Step

6. Choose "Port" output.

Step

7. If assigning multiple universes, click Next or press [Enter] to edit the next

universe. Otherwise, select Disable Edit to disable patch edit and save changes.

Note: If patching sequential Nodes and outputs, pressing the [Return] button on the
keyboard will auto increment the patch. If not sequential, repeat Steps 4 through 6.

Troubleshooting

Symptom

Indication

Remedy

Super Node online,
but no control.

Appears in console configuration
window, but channels are not online.

Verify Super Node address and that universes are set to
"Super Node" not "Console" or "Node" in DMX Setup window.
